NFRC rating system and labeling system for energy-efficient windows doors, skylights and attachment products

The National Fenestration Rating Council (NFRC) is a nonprofit organization that administers a uniform and independent system of labeling for the energy performance of doors, windows skylights, skylights as well as other attachment products. This label allows consumers to make informed decisions about energy-efficient products.

These energy ratings are in addition to other NFRC labels , such as air quality and structural performance ratings. These ratings can be useful in determining the overall energy efficiency of a building.

Ratings are used to determine the insulative value for a window. They also measure the performance and durability of weatherstripping, sealants, or insulation glass units. They also assess the light transmission of the visible light.

NFRC labels are available for various regions and provide more details about a product than U-factor or R-value. They offer ratings for Solar Heat Gain Coefficient Visible Light Transmittance Air Leakage Condensation Resistance, and many more.

The NFRC web site provides detailed information about its certification process. You can download free fact sheets on NFRC and learn more about the council.

Products that are NFRC-certified are independently tested and certified by an independent third party. The certification process involves an independent assessment of the product's design and manufacture, and participation in the NFRC rating and labeling system.

The NFRC is a member of numerous companies in the fenestration industry. The organization was founded in response to the energy crisis of the 1970s. Today, NFRC is composed of manufacturers, government agencies as well as researchers and suppliers. Its ratings are utilized in the major energy efficiency programs.
